Niall Quinn praises Costel Pantilimon influence

Former Sunderland striker Niall Quinn has stated that it is "no coincidence" that the team have started to pick up clean sheets since Costel Pantilimon broke into the side.

The Romanian goalkeeper helped the Black Cats to record back-to-back clean sheets for the first time this season by keeping league leaders Chelsea at bay on Saturday evening.

"I am a big fan of Pantilimon – he looks the part. He's a giant of a man and it's no surprise they've started keeping clean sheets with him," Quinn told the Sunderland Echo.

"He got another at the weekend and that is no coincidence with him around. The defence looks to have now been sorted out and Pantilimon has boosted that."

Pantilimon moved to Sunderland from Manchester City during the summer.
